In this episode, we catch up with the second (and as it turns out, final) season of Andor, completing the transformation of Cassian Andor into the rebel leader we see in Rogue One. We discuss whether it lives up to the expectations set in Season 1, as well as how the compressed production and story schedule affects the show. Then, we're taking the opportunity to geek out about all the people, things and places that have played a role in making the stories of a galaxy long time ago, and far far away so compelling, by asking: what are your favourite moments of Star Wars? And then we close off with a dive into the music of Andor, and how it pulls away from the iconic orchestral template set by John Williams.
